In the second quarter of 2025, the city building games on the Android platform in Costa Rica displayed varied performance metrics, as captured by Sensor Tower.
SimCity BuildIt from Electronic Arts showed fluctuating weekly revenue, peaking at $288 in the last week of March and stabilizing around $65 by the end of June. Downloads for this title also saw variations, with notable peaks of 250 in late June. Active users ranged from 872 to 1242, with significant activity in the last week of May.
Merge County by Microfun Limited had a steady revenue increase, reaching $99 in early June. The game’s downloads were modest, with a noticeable spike to 161 in mid-April. Active users peaked at 117 in late April but saw a gradual decline to 42 by the end of the quarter.
Global City: Building Games from MYGAMES MENA FZ LLC experienced consistent revenue around $60 in early April, tapering to $31 by June's end. Downloads peaked at 162 in April, with active users reaching a high of 238 during the same period.
Isekai:Slow Life by Mars-Games had sporadic revenue, peaking at $53 in early April. Downloads remained low, with a slight increase to 17 in early June. Active users were relatively stable, fluctuating between 246 and 305.
While Virtual Villagers 6 from Last Day of Work had minimal activity in terms of revenue and downloads, it remains a noteworthy part of the landscape.
